Eshgh Series › Eshgh Tiger Repeat (Limited Edition)

Eshgh Tiger Repeat (Limited Edition)

$0.00

Hand-Knotted in Nepal using time-honored techniques, this collection exemplifies unparalleled artistry. The Persian word "Eshgh," meaning love is repeated to create a contemporary pattern. This collection carries a dual message: to raise awareness of women’s rights and to remind us that the world needs more love. Designed By Ferdod Haghighi in 2012

Each Eshgh piece is woven from the finest materials, selected to achieve heirloom quality and enduring beauty. Meticulously handwoven, every rug is produced in a limited edition, ensuring rarity and a legacy that can be passed down through generations.

Fine Angora Mohair and raw silk. High and low pile intricately carved by artisans after woven. Hand-Knotted in a 120 knot quality.

  • Hand-Knotted in Nepal

    Crafted using the finest materials available, each rug is hand-knotted by skilled artisans in Nepal with meticulous attention to detail. Woven in a dense 100–150 knots per square inch, these pieces offer exceptional durability, intricate pattern definition, and a luxuriously soft pile.
